titleOfInvention Multi-compartment material for the thermally stimulated delivery of substances of interest, preparation method thereof and uses of same
abstract The invention relates to a material in the form of solid particles having a diameter varying between 1 µm and 1 cm and formed by a continuous shell comprising at least one silicon oxide, said shell enclosing an aqueous phase. The material is characterised in that the aforementioned aqueous phase contains at least one hydrophilic substance of interest S H and at least one droplet of a fatty phase mainly comprising a crystallisable oil in the solid state at the storage temperature of the material, said crystallisable oil having a melting temperature (T F ) below 100°C and containing at least one lipophilic substance of interest S L . The invention also relates to a method for preparing said material, to the use thereof for the thermally stimulated delivery of active substances, as well as to compositions containing same.
